Cornuda Social Support Project Launches with Regional Funding

Agreement in Cornuda

Start of the agreement and participants

On the beginning of June 1996, an agreement was signed at the hall of the Casa Sociale in Cornuda for a project aimed at supporting the most vulnerable social groups. Several representatives of local political and social forces participated in the operation, including the mayor, representatives from the neighborhood association, and various volunteer organizations.

Objectives and funding

The project, which will last for two years, specifically aims to improve the living conditions of the elderly and disabled residents in the municipality. The total amount allocated for the implementation of the initiative amounts to approximately one hundred thousand euros, financed with regional and European funds.

Planned activities and specific goals

The activities include home care services, psychological support, training courses, and socialization programs for the weaker groups. Social transportation will also be enhanced, and listening centers and gathering spots will be established.

Purpose and social inclusion

The project aims to promote the importance of social inclusion and to improve the quality of life for the people involved, also creating moments of meeting and solidarity among citizens.

The role of institutions and associations

The municipal administration has committed to support the initiatives, ensuring surveillance and coordination services among the different involved components.

Volunteer organizations will play a central role in organizing and managing activities, guaranteeing active participation from the local community.
